I also go to a walk-in clinic when I am looking to get an STI panel done. The last two times I haven't even had to go to the actual clinic, I book a telemedicine call with the clinic I go to most frequently and when the doctor calls I just let them know that I'm entering into a new relationship and want to get an STI panel done. Doctor will typically ask if I have any symptoms and then send a requisition over to Dynacare.

Like Darth said, they'll call you if anything pops up on your tests, but I find it's better to follow up within about a week to 10 days to get an update for my own piece of mind.

There's nothing to be embarrassed about when it comes to testing. If you are in a relationship or married and don't want to see your GP you're best going to a walk-in, but keep in mind all of our medical records are now digital and your GP will most likely be able to see the test results anyways.
